What is Hinduism?
Asked on: Sep 12, 2023 04:25 PMHinduism, my little friend, is like a giant ice cream sundae with many flavors. It's one of the oldest religions in the world that started in India a long, long time ago. Just like there are different flavors in an ice cream sundae, Hinduism has many different beliefs and practices. But most Hindus believe in a Supreme God, who is all-powerful and exists everywhere, just like air.
They also believe in something called 'Dharma', which is kind of like a rule book on how to live a good life. It's like your parents' rules at home but for everything in life! And they believe in Karma too - imagine if every time you did something nice, you got a gold star and every time you did something naughty, you got a black dot. In Hinduism, these stars and dots decide what happens to you next - not just tomorrow or next week but even in your next life!
Hindus also love celebrating lots of colorful festivals with yummy food and dancing! Diwali is one of them - it’s kind of like Christmas but with lots of lights and fireworks!
